Along the sidewalk of Rama I road and Phaya Thai Road,  every evening an outdoor market is set up. The stores spans from the front of Bangkok Bank till all the way to the front of Lido Theater.

It is a good place to dig for cheap treasures; I found piles of leather goods, handbags and dresses galore here. If Platinum Mall is the best place to shop during day time, then Siam Square is sure to bag the best night time shopping spot award. If you have plenty time to kill , walk through Soi 1 – Soi 7 and visit the myriad of shops and boutiques selling local designer-label apparel, jewelry or photography gear.

Pro Shop at Soi 5 sells real leather sandals and high heels. I bought a pair of soft leather heel for ~ 850 baht (RM 85) which I thought is a pretty good bargain!

Soi 3 is a good place to hunt for wedding gowns and wedding souvenirs.

Siam Square
Getting here: Directly opposite MBK or Siam BTS (exit 2,3,4)
